## Tuning

The receipt mailer (Almsgate) batches donation receipts and sends through the Thornquay relay. On-call: if the queue backs up, resist the urge to crank batch size — the relay rate-limits per connection, and bigger batches just mean bigger retries. Scale worker count first, then shorten the flush interval. Dedupe window must stay longer than the retry horizon or donors get duplicate receipts, which generates tickets. All knobs live in one place and are read at worker start. Current production values follow.

tuning table, kajop-yafof:
QUOTAS = {
    "wenath": 10,
    "ulaael": 5,
}

Welcome to the Calcwright team. All user-supplied formulas run inside the Fenwick sandbox: no filesystem access, a 200ms CPU budget, and a frozen set of whitelisted functions. Never evaluate raw input outside the sandbox, even for debugging — past incidents taught us this the hard way. Sandbox audit results are persisted to the formulas_audit database, which you can reach using the connection string below.

database URL for bahop-yagep: mssql://sildor_svc:35ha7jz@db-fb6d.nelvrodyn.example:5432/casath

**Build Provenance — Gridwright Crossword Generator**

All Gridwright releases are built on the Fennick pipeline from signed tags only. Support: before escalating puzzle-generation bugs, confirm the customer's binary matches a signed artifact. Unsigned builds are unsupported. Artifact hashes live in the provenance ledger. Every escalation must quote the token shown below.

trace token, yagaf-bahaf: htk3_c9c

Hey — quick handover before I'm out. The orders table in Cartwheel now uses soft deletes: a deleted_at timestamp instead of row removal. Heads up for the security review: deleted orders still appear in raw exports unless you filter, and PII isn't scrubbed until the 90-day purge job runs. Purge job config lives in ops/purge.yml. If anything looks off, flag it to the owner below.

signatory, yahog-badug: Quenix Ulaael